    The third edition of the workshop to explore opportunities in the scenario of Italian innovation in the Life Sciences field.

    The annual “Exploring Opportunities” event returns, this time focusing on best practices in tech transfer strategies and innovation valorization, all set within a national systemic vision.

    The event will be held at MIND – Milano Innovation District, the most important innovation hub in Italy and one of the foremost in Europe, particularly in the Life Sciences sector.

    In this new district, numerous national and international players (industries, research centers, universities, clinical centers, startups, investment funds, etc.) are already working to lay the foundations for a new model of innovation, inclusive and collaborative, tasked with guiding the development of products and solutions that can meet the upcoming challenges in the field of health and the city of the future.

    Exploring opportunities: Innovation and Tech Transfer best practices at MIND

    The “Exploring Opportunities: Innovation and Tech Transfer Best Practices at MIND” day will see the main players, who constitute the vital forces of tech transfer in the MIND district and nationally, come together for discussions.

    The initiative is organized by Bio4Dreams in collaboration with Johnson & Johnson Innovative Medicine, Federated Innovation @MIND | area tematica Life Science & Healthcare, ITTBioMed, and Invitalia.

    The event will take place on April 10, 2024, starting at 10:00 AM at the Auditorium of Cascina Triulza @ MIND – Milano Innovation District.
